About this experience

Delve into the exquisite world of wine with a private 3 to 4-hour tour at Church & State Wines in Victoria, British Columbia. Enjoy personalized attention from a licensed professional guide as you explore the stunning vineyard and learn about the winemaking process. This tour includes convenient pickup and drop-off, ensuring a hassle-free experience. Taste the unique flavors of the region and discover the stories behind each bottle. Perfect for wine enthusiasts and those seeking a unique outing in beautiful Victoria. Note that wine tasting fees are separate, giving you the flexibility to choose your tasting options at the winery.
